A national coffee chain makes and serves 4 billion cups of coffee in a year. If the average cup of coffee costs $3.15, how much money does the coffee chain make in a year? Write your answer in scientific notation.

To find the total revenue of the coffee chain, we need to multiply the number of cups of coffee sold by the price of each cup.Total revenue = Number of cups of coffee sold × Price per cupTotal revenue = 4 billion cups × $3.15/cupTotal revenue = $12.6 billionTo write this number in scientific notation, we first need to express it as a number between 1 and 10 multiplied by a power of 10.$12.6 billion = $1.26 × 10^10Therefore, the coffee chain makes $1.26 × 10^10 in a year.
